Prototypes

French pop trio Prototypes were shaped in Paris during 2003. Made up of two associates of Bosco (bass and synth participant Stéphane Bodin and guitarist François Marché) and fronted by vocalist Isabelle Le Doussal (who was simply performing beneath the name Bubble Superstar), the group (by using Mitch Pires on drums) released their initial LP, Tout le Monde Cherche Quelque Chose, in 2004 on Barclay. They implemented it up with 2006’s Mutants Mediatiques for General. The group’s exuberant brand-new influx/punk/pop sound captured the ear of Minty Clean in the U.S., as well as the label released Prototypes stateside in June 2006. The record is certainly a 14-monitor collection of music in the band’s two French produces.
